What is the minimum GPA for NTU scholarship

Scholarship holder is required to maintain a minimum Cumulative Grade Point Average (CGPA) of 3.5 over 5.0.

How can I get scholarship in Nanyang

Eligibility Criteria | Nanyang Scholarship Programme 2023

Possess outstanding Singapore-Cambridge GCE 'A' level, Diploma awarded by a polytechnic in Singapore, NUS High School Diploma, IB Diploma or Year 12 equivalent qualifications. Excellent co-curricular records. Strong leadership qualities and potential.

What is the best NTU scholarship

Some of the more prestigious scholarships offered by NTU include: • Renaissance Engineering Programme (REP) Scholarship; • NTU-University Scholars Programme (NTU-USP) Scholarship; and • Nanyang Scholarship (CN Yang Scholars Programme).

Can I get 100% scholarship in Singapore

SINGA is a Fully Funded Scholarship for International students to study and complete their Masters, Masters Leading to PhD, or Direct Ph. D. after a 4 Year Undergraduate Degree Program. A Singapore Scholarship will cover all the expenses.

How can I get fully funded scholarship in Singapore

All necessary documents are to be submitted online.Passport.Bachelor's and/or Master's academic Transcripts.Recommendation Letters: 2 Recommendation Reports (to be completed and submitted online by the referees)Motivation Letter for Scholarship.Not Compulsory: IELTS/TOEFL.There is no application fee for SINGA.

Is NTU or NUS better

QS World University Rankings® 2022

NUS beats NTU for its reputation among academics, ranking 12th to NTU's 39th. NUS also comes out on top for employer reputation, ranking an impressive 36 places above NTU.

What is the lowest GPA for NUS

To graduate, an undergraduate student must have a minimum GPA of 2.00. To remain in good academic standing, and to continue in an undergraduate programme of study, a student may not have GPA below 2.00 for two consecutive semesters.

Does Harvard give 100% scholarships

Scholarships for Harvard University

Harvard does not offer any merit-based aid and no full-ride scholarships. However, they do meet 100% of students' demonstrated financial needs.
